x^a(x^b)^m = x^(a+bm)

When multiplying numbers, the base (x) must be the same.  Add the exponents.  When raising (x^b)^m, multiply exponents.

Examples:  x²x³ = x^5.
x²(x³)² = x²x³x³ = x^8  [2x(3x2)]
